Chirihama Nagisa Driveway is a unique 8-kilometer sandy beach where visitors can drive their cars. The beach is located on the western edge of the Noto Peninsula and offers a scenic drive along the Sea of Japan. The sand is packed enough to support not only automobiles but also motorcycles and bicycles. Visitors can park their cars and wade in the water, search for seashells, or enjoy the sunset. Food stalls are available during spring and fall, selling grilled shellfish and local delicacies. The beach is also suitable for swimming and attracts visitors during the summer. Additionally, the fine-grained sands make it possible to create impressive sand sculptures, which can be seen from May to November. Visitors can also rent bicycles, such as the Beach Cruiser, to enjoy the beach and its dynamic waves
